SEPPIC just launched SEPIWHITE MSH QD, an active skin whitening ingredient which has now been registered as an adjuvant for Quasi-Drug (QD) formulas by the Japanese Ministry of Health and Well-Being.

The registration of SEPIWHITE MSH QD enables SEPPIC to respond to a growing global demand for whitening agents. The market for these products is expected to reach USD19.8 billion by 2018, driven by high demand in Asia and especially Japan,” says the French supplier of active cosmetics ingredients.

When combined with a standard whitening agent, SEPIWHITE MSH QD doubles the agent’s whitening properties. According to SEPPIC, it halves the amount of melanin in the skin relative to the effect of the agent alone and enables visible results to be achieved in a shorter time (in-vivo test at 0.2% of SEPIWHITE MSH QD). This combination was positively assessed by a panel of Asian consumers.

SEPIWHITE MSH QD is a lipoaminoacid which acts as a biovector for phenylalanine. A pure molecule with no preservative, it is produced in an environmentally friendly chemical process and complies with the Ecocert standard. The colorless compound is included at 0.2% in all types of anti-aging and whitening products.
